From d25450fec456866f954aec35bb44914419cc4142 Mon Sep 17 00:00:00 2001 From: Kevin Yue Date: Sun, 25 Feb 2024 20:41:06 -0500 Subject: [PATCH] Switch builder automatically --- .github/workflows/build.yaml |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/.github/workflows/build.yaml b/.github/workflows/build.yaml index a80c8a0..38d5f07 100644 --- a/.github/workflows/build.yaml +++ b/.github/workflows/build.yaml @@ -147,11 +147,13 @@ jobs: runs-on: ${{ matrix.os }} container: image: yuezk/gpdev:pkgbuild - options: -u builder credentials: username: ${{ secrets.DOCKER_HUB_USERNAME }} password: ${{ secrets.DOCKER_HUB_TOKEN }} steps: + - name: Change to non-root user + run: | + sudo su "$(stat -c '%U' $HOME)" - name: Download tarball uses: actions/download-artifact@v3 with: